ABOUT COLUMN

For companies building financial technology and transforming the financial services space, the biggest bottleneck to their growth and innovation is often the underlying banks and infrastructure stack they rely on. We have spent our careers founding and scaling companies like Plaid, Square, Meta, Blend, and Affirm, and have seen this problem firsthand — builders and developers needing to partner with traditional banks, and creating API and abstraction layers over the patchwork that is the bank, its core, and many other vendors. All of this results in a complex (and often expensive) banking supply chain involving a user, fintech, BaaS middleware provider, bank, core and the Federal Reserve.

At Column, we set out to simplify and fix this. We are a bank and a software company built from the ground up, offering builders and developers technology-forward banking solutions that cut out the hundreds of vendors, middleware providers, and abstraction layers. This means a safer, more transparent, and less costly banking supply chain. Come build with us!

THE OPPORTUNITY

At Column, we’re looking for a senior lawyer excited to own strategic partnerships end to end, from the first "we want to build with Column" conversation through drafting, signing, launch, and ongoing expansion. Instead of handing the work off to a relationship manager or a separate product team, you're the through-line. You will architect novel partnership structures that enable modern banking experiences and shape how we build and launch unique products, navigating complex regulatory requirements along the way. You'll work closely with Go-to-Market, Engineering, Finance, Risk and Compliance and have a direct impact on how bespoke financial products are built and delivered at scale. Your unique perspective, drawn from past experience launching payments products, will allow you to navigate complex regulatory environments while maintaining Column’s competitive edge.

This role offers direct access to leadership and the ability to shape Column’s approach to complex partnership agreements, product development and regulatory compliance. You’ll be responsible for driving strategy and execution from start to finish, working closely with our fintech partners on everything from novel products to rapid-fire ideas for new features, delivery channels, product structures and UX changes.

This role reports directly to the Bank’s General Counsel.

PAY TRANSPARENCY

Compensation packages at Column include base salary, equity, and benefits. New hire offers are made based on a candidate's experience, expertise, geographic location, and internal pay equity relative to peers.

The annual base salary range for this position is $210,000 - $300,000 + equity.
